[ ] Exam papers run — heads up, records team: the sealed boxes for the Northgale Academy midterms leave with the 2pm van. Count is nine, each banded and stamped by Dafne Roust. Snap a photo of the seals before they go, file it under the run log, and double-check the return receipt gets scanned same day. The courier at the Northgale loading bay will ask for the pass phrase listed below.

handover note for tawep-kahof: the tammir silwyn courier leaves the druox ralael kelys drumir sormir olidor julmir sorael ledger at gate 4573 under passcode 562512

**Postmortem timeline — 14:22** — The Scanloop barcode bridge began rejecting valid EAN scans after the firmware handshake change deployed to the Halverton warehouse kiosks. Operators fell back to manual entry within six minutes; throughput dropped 40%. Root cause isolated to a checksum mismatch in the handshake payload, identified via the trace token below.

session token of kagup-hahaf = htk3_2b8

# Webhook retry semantics for the Quillmarsh dispatcher.
# Deliveries retry on 5xx and network timeouts only: five attempts,
# exponential backoff starting at 30s, capped at one hour. 4xx responses
# are treated as permanent failures and quarantined for manual review.
# Each retry re-signs the payload, so receivers must not cache signatures
# across attempts. Idempotency keys persist for 72 hours.
# The signing key used for every attempt is set directly below.

vault entry, fadup-tagag: RELAY_SECRET8=2fd92179

Flaky integration tests in the Tollgate payments suite usually stem from the sandbox ledger resetting mid-run. Retry once. If failures persist, the CI service account has likely been auto-suspended by the fraud heuristic. Do not create a new account; recover the existing one. Recovery requires two steps: confirm the suspension reason in the Brindle console, then submit the unlock form. Quarantine the failing shard before unlocking. The unlock form accepts the team recovery passphrase given below.

unlock words, bawef-kahap: sorax-sorir-quenys-aldok